§ 55-548.07. Delegation by trustee.

A. A trustee may delegate duties and powers that a prudent trustee ofcomparable skills could properly delegate under the circumstances. Thetrustee shall exercise reasonable care, skill, and caution in:

1. Selecting an agent;

2. Establishing the scope and terms of the delegation, consistent with thepurposes and terms of the trust; and

3. Periodically reviewing the agent's actions in order to monitor the agent'sperformance and compliance with the terms of the delegation.

B. In performing a delegated function, an agent owes a duty to the trust toexercise reasonable care to comply with the terms of the delegation.

C. A trustee who complies with subsection A is not liable to thebeneficiaries or to the trust for an action of the agent to whom the functionwas delegated.

D. By accepting a delegation of powers or duties from the trustee of a trustthat is subject to the law of the Commonwealth, an agent submits to thejurisdiction of the courts of the Commonwealth.

(2005, c. 935.)
